Section 8 in The Jammu and Kashmir Prevention of Black Marketing and Maintenance of Supplies of Essential Commodities Act, 1988

8. Grounds of orders of detention to be disclosed to persons affected by the order.

(1)When a person is detained in pursuance of a detention order, the authority making the order shall, as soon as may be, but ordinarily not later than five days and in exceptional circumstances and for reasons to be recorded in writing, not later than ten days from the date of detention communicate to him the grounds on which the order has been made and shall afford him the earliest opportunity of making a representation against the order to the Government.
(2)Nothing in sub-section (1) shall require the authority to disclose facts which it considers to be against the public interest to disclose.
